  • Patent number: 5078200
    Abstract: Aluminothermically produced steel is poured into a casting mold which surrounds the two rail ends. A cooling agent is applied to the surfaces of the rail heads of the rail portions adjacent the two casting mold halves. The cooling agent is applied after the molten steel has been poured into the casting mold until the steel has solidified. The cooling agent may be applied until the projecting material and the casting mold halves has been sheared off. A casting mold for carrying out the method includes two casting mold halves which each has a groove for receiving a sealing paste in the inner surfaces thereof facing the rail ends, wherein the groove extends along the outer contour of the casting mold halves.

  • Patent number: 5031365
    Abstract: A method for grinding the running and/or guide surfaces of rails or the like, where the running surfaces are ground by an endless revolving abrasive belt which can be moved against the running surfaces, wherein the abrasive belt revolves transversely to the longitudinal axis of the rail and embraces, at least partially with prestress, the running and/or guide surfaces. An apparatus for performing the method includes a mobile grinding machine, which an endless abrasive belt, guided at least on one rail of the track, which abrasive belt revolves over a drive roller and a reversal arranged at a distance therefrom and which can be moved by these against the surfaces of the rail to be ground. The reversal is formed of two reversing rollers which have a comparatively small spacing from each other, that the axes of the reversing rollers and of the drive roller 19 being arranged to be parallel to the longitudinal axis of the rail.

  • Patent number: 4522322
    Abstract: A self-opening closure for casting crucibles used in aluminothermic reactions and made of a high mechanical-strength, high boiling point inorganic material producing no gases when heated, the closure being composed of one or more sealing disk(s) made of a fibrous aluminum silicate, the ratio of the total thickness of the sealing disk(s) to its (their) diameter being 1:5 to 1:1, the melting point of the aluminum silicate being equal to or exceeding 1650.degree. C., and a metal plate between 0.1 and 3 mm thick mounted on the sealing disk(s).

  • Patent number: 4389015
    Abstract: The invention concerns a corrugation-free rail for track-bound vehicles. In the invention, the rail comprises a metallic material in the area of the travel and/or guide surfaces of which the stress limit or yield point is above the wheel-induced compression. Preferably, the rail in the area of the travel and/or guide surfaces is composed of a non-work-hardenable material.The preferred material composition is (by weight):______________________________________ carbon 0.2 to 0.4% chromium 13 to 18% molybdenum 0.3 to 1.5% manganese 0.5 to 1.5% silicon 0.3 to 1% remainder is iron.

  • Patent number: 4038924
    Abstract: A firing cap is located in a housing and produces, when detonated, a fuse-igniting fire jet. A firing pin mechanism is provided for impacting and detonating the firing cap. An arrangement is provided which extends across the path of the fire jet and which includes passages through which the jet is compelled to pass to thereby control the behavior of the jet.

  • Patent number: 3942579
    Abstract: A process for the aluminothermic welding of rails in which the rail ends to be joined are surrounded by a prefabricated, dry refractory casting mold and sealed from the rails with plastic mold materials, such as, moistened sand; a reaction crucible is arranged above the casting mold and filled with an aluminothermic reaction mixture; the rail ends are preheated, for example, by burning a mixture of propane and oxygen and directing the flames downwardly into the riser-duct of the casting mold for a period of time up to about 2 minutes and at a temperature between about 300.degree. C and about 700.degree.C; the aluminothermic reaction mixture in the reaction crucible is ignited; and, upon completion of the reaction of the aluminothermic reaction mixture, the lower outlet of the reaction crucible is opened and the steel melt is poured into the mold.The amount of aluminothermically produced steel utilized is between about 0.15 and about 0.25 parts by weight based on the weight per meter of the rails to be welded.
